1

如果这个问题已经在其他地方得到回答,我很抱歉,但我很好奇为什么在我的网站上:goo.gl/2OCsyb 菜单项“新闻”被选中,而应该只是“纹身”。当您点击艺术家的“帖子”页面时也是如此:goo.gl/A7NS6g 再次选择了“新闻”,但现在根本没有选择“纹身”。有没有人处理过这个问题?如果是这样,任何帮助。谢谢!

这是列表代码:

<div class="menu-header">

<ul id="menu-primary-menu" class="menu sf-js-enabled">

<li id="menu-item-40" class="menu-item menu-item-type-post_type menu-item-object-page menu-item-40">

<li id="menu-item-41" class="menu-item menu-item-type-taxonomy menu-item-object-category current-menu-item menu-item-41 active">

<li id="menu-item-42" class="menu-item menu-item-type-taxonomy menu-item-object-category menu-item-42">

<li id="menu-item-60" class="menu-item menu-item-type-post_type menu-item-object-page menu-item-60">

<li id="menu-item-121" class="menu-item menu-item-type-post_type menu-item-object-page current_page_parent menu-item-121 selected active">
<a href="http://testsite.brentthelendesign.com/news/">News</a>
</li>

<li id="menu-item-59" class="menu-item menu-item-type-post_type menu-item-object-page menu-item-59">
</ul>
</div>
4

3 回答 3

1

在您的代码中有两个

current_page_parent 

selected active

菜单链接中的类。

于 2013-07-26T05:05:13.407 回答
0

纹身是新闻的父母类别吗?我不确定这个无论如何试试这个

    #navigation ul li.active a{
       color: #d9a13b;
   }

而不是这个,只将样式应用于这个

   current-menu-item{
       color: #d9a13b;
   }
于 2013-07-26T06:11:56.160 回答
0

试试这个USER-----好像是个小错误

我刚刚访问了您的网站Tatos Archive .. Gud 工作...

Change the "Selected active" from your code line

<li id="menu-item-121" class="menu-item menu-item-type-post_type menu-item-object-page current_page_parent menu-item-121 selected active">

并将其替换为

<li id="menu-item-121" class="menu-item menu-item-type-post_type menu-item-object-page current_page_parent menu-item-121">
于 2013-07-26T05:46:58.277 回答